In 2012, the world was introduced to The Hunger Games, a film based on the novel of the same name written by Suzanne Collins. The film quickly became a massive hit, winning over millions of fans worldwide. Sequels soon followed, creating a franchise that gained fame for its intense survival battles and thought-provoking social commentary.

Alice Cooper Debuts Tracks From Upcoming Welcome 2 My Nightmare CD
Alice Cooper’s long-awaited sequel to his 1975 classic Welcome to My Nightmare comes out on September 13, 2011, but Alice will preview select tracks in their entirety and offer his personal commentary on his syndicated Nights with Alice Cooper radio show on Friday, August 19th. Coop kicks off the program with the world debut of W2MN’s first single, “I’ll Bite Your Face Off” (written by original Alice Cooper drummer Neal Smith) and he’ll pick other favorites from the 14-track album, including “Runaway Train” and “I Gotta Get Outta Here” to tease and talk about during the show. W2MN, recorded with longtime collaborator Bob Ezrin (who produced the original multi-platinum Welcome To My Nightmare album in 1975), picks up right where they left off.
